Editor Leigh Critchlow (WH6DZX) has done a fine job of summarizing news and information pertaining to Hawaii Island Amateur Radio operators.
The March 2017 edition of “The BIARC Newsletter” covers the following stories:
The awarding of the ARRL 2016 International Humanitarian Award to Richard Darling (AH7G) and Barbara Darling (NH7FY). Barbara and Richard have been active in supporting the communications needs of isolated Pacific Islands over the past few years.
Minutes of the February 2017 meeting of the Big Island Amateur Radio Club.
Recognition of Maui radio amateur Mel Fukunaga (KH6H) for his work as a Volunteer Examiner on the Valley Isle.
Full content of the latest edition of the “ARRL Letter.”
The 10-10 Connection with Irene Kubica (NH7PE)–a review of current and upcoming 10 meter contests and events of interest to Hawaii Island radio amateurs.
